Answer: The correct option is "It will increase the equivalent resistance which will decrease the total current".

Step-by-step explanation:

In the series combination, the equivalent resistance of the circuit is more than the equivalent resistance of the circuit in the parallel combination.

The resistance is inversely proportional to the current.

The value of the current across each resistors in the series circuit is same.

If the more resistors are added to the series circuit then the overall resistance of the circuit will increase. It may lead to decrease in the value of the total current.

Therefore, the correct option is "It will increase the equivalent resistance which will decrease the total current".
